Doug King’s brilliant reaction to Coventry City’s promotion sums up Sky Blues’ achievement

Published on

Doug King has hailed Coventry City ’s promotion to the Premier League, coming after 25 years and without the leg-up of parachute payments. The Sky Blues owner watched on as his team came from a goal down to draw 1-1 with Blackburn Rovers and secure the point they needed to ensure a top two finish this season. The visitors fell behind to a Ryoya Morishita opener and had to wait until the 84th minute for Bobby Thomas to equalise and effectively put the Sky Blues back in the top flight. Speaking after the game King expressed his pride in the achievement. “I guess we needed a point and we got one,” he told Sky Sports. “We’ve been great all year, the boys did it the hard way. They 7,500-8,000 fans who came here have been starved of it for a long time and you can feel it. “Getting out of this league is really difficult, really difficult – and we did it. “No parachute, great recruitment, great coaching, great lads.
